void RangeTokenMap::addKeywordMap(const XMLCh* const keyword,
                                 const XMLCh* const categoryName) {

	unsigned int categId = fCategories->getId(categoryName);

	if (categId == 0) {
		ThrowXMLwithMemMgr1(RuntimeException, XMLExcepts::Regex_InvalidCategoryName, categoryName, fTokenRegistry->getMemoryManager());
	}

    if (fTokenRegistry->containsKey(keyword)) {

        RangeTokenElemMap* elemMap = fTokenRegistry->get(keyword);

		if (elemMap->getCategoryId() != categId)
			elemMap->setCategoryId(categId);

		return;
	}

	fTokenRegistry->put((void*) keyword, new RangeTokenElemMap(categId));
}

// ---------------------------------------------------------------------------
//  RangeTokenMap: Getter methods
// ---------------------------------------------------------------------------
RangeToken* RangeTokenMap::getRange(const XMLCh* const keyword,
								    const bool complement) {

    if (fTokenRegistry == 0 || fRangeMap == 0 || fCategories == 0)
        return 0;

    if (!fTokenRegistry->containsKey(keyword))
        return 0;

    RangeTokenElemMap* elemMap = fTokenRegistry->get(keyword);
    RangeToken* rangeTok = elemMap->getRangeToken(complement);

    if (!rangeTok)
    {
        XMLMutexLock lockInit(&fMutex);

        // make sure that it was not created while we were locked
        rangeTok = elemMap->getRangeToken(complement);

        if (!rangeTok)
        {
            rangeTok = elemMap->getRangeToken();
            if (!rangeTok)
            {
                unsigned int categId = elemMap->getCategoryId();
                const XMLCh* categName = fCategories->getValueForId(categId);
                RangeFactory* rangeFactory = fRangeMap->get(categName);

                if (rangeFactory == 0)
                    return 0;

                rangeFactory->buildRanges();
                rangeTok = elemMap->getRangeToken();
            }

            if (complement)
            {
                rangeTok = (RangeToken*) RangeToken::complementRanges(rangeTok, fTokenFactory, fTokenRegistry->getMemoryManager());
                elemMap->setRangeToken(rangeTok , complement);
            }
        }
    }

    return rangeTok;
}
